Job Description

United Way of Utah County is seeking an Ameri Corps VISTA to support the expansion of the United Way Community Center in American Fork, Utah. The center provides educational programs that foster social connections and self-efficacy to empower low-income families. This role focuses on building sustainable community relationships, developing strategic partnerships, and creating innovative strategies to engage and retain families. The VISTA member will also help scale the center's programs and systems, ensuring long‑term sustainability and increased access to vital resources to address poverty.
